This beautiful cottage is located in a designated Area of Outstanding Natural Beauty and sits close to beaches, walks and spectacular views of the Llyn Peninsula. Alongside open-plan living areas, spacious bedrooms, and a large rear garden perfect for dogs and children, the cottage is just 6.5 miles from Abersoch, a well-known haven for water sports lovers.

The cottage has a blend of traditional and contemporary design features, all spread out across a bright and airy layout. The inviting open-plan living/kitchen area contains vaulted ceilings and an exposed stone wall, a cosy place to gather for a film after a meal. For a change of scenery, the conservatory offers views of the Rhiw Mountain and direct access to the garden. The indulgent infrared sauna is one of the cottage’s biggest USPs, as is the spa bath found in the super-king-size bedroom. There are two further super-king-size bedrooms, one with an en-suite, which can be converted into a twin bedroom, along with a family bedroom with a king-size bed and bunk bed. A spacious family bathroom and a practical utility room are found nearby. The front patio is perfect for a morning coffee, while there’s plenty of space in the rear garden for BBQs. Children will love the shared play area and the dogs can join in the fun on the shared lawn.

Pretty lanes and pathways lead in all directions from the cottage, with the pubs and tea rooms of Sarn Meyllteyrn (1 mile) providing a great excuse for an extended dog walk. Join the Llyn Coastal Path in Penllech (3 miles) for inspiring views of the coast, or enjoy a walk on the beach at Traeth Penllech (3.5 miles). Abersoch (6.5 miles) and Porth Neigwl (9 miles) offer superb water sports, while the bustling town of Pwllheli (11 miles) has plenty of character and dog-friendly amenities.
